Reforming an Ukelele





I found this ukelele at a Goodwill store for $3.99. It has only 1 string peg, so I have decided to decoupage paper from a vintage advanced cardio workbook. It is a work in progress, but, it sure keeps my hand from being idle. I am thinking of tea washing it so the pages will look somewhat rustic and old, but, hopefully it will work even though I have already applied some of the paper. We'll see as it develops.
